Hi team,

Before I hand off the 3.2 release, please note the humidity sensor drift reported on Verdana controllers in the Elmbrook trial site. Drift exceeds 4% after roughly ten days of continuous operation; firmware 3.2.1 adds an automatic recalibration cycle every 72 hours. Support should advise growers to install 3.2.1 and trigger a manual recalibration once. The hotfix bundle must be verified before distribution, so I'm including the signing key used for the 3.2.1 packages below.

release key, fahof-yagap: bky3_m5d

Handover: Tollgrove API circuit breaker. I've set the Briskway upstream breaker to trip after five consecutive 5xx responses, with a 30-second half-open window. Marta verified fallback caching behaves correctly under load. Please confirm thresholds before the Quillton release freeze. To re-arm the breaker manually after an incident, you'll need the recovery passphrase below.

vault phrase of bagef-yahip = casael-ralius

Ticket: Telemetry payloads from the Moorhen agent exceed the 256 KB ingest cap when compression is disabled on fleet devices. The compression toggle defaults to off after a factory reset, which nobody documented. Fix: make compression default-on and add a size guard before upload. Reproduce with the staging fleet and reference the build token below.

session token of kagup-hahaf = htk3_2b8

## Break-glass: Ratewarden parity checker

Break-glass access to the Ratewarden rate-parity checker is limited to on-call security staff and logged to the Holloway audit stream. Use only when parity scans stall and normal escalation fails. Sessions expire after one hour. To open the emergency credential envelope, use the recovery passphrase below.

unlock words, fawig-bagef: olidor-holir-istox-holath-tamys-quenion-giliel

# Flaglight Rollouts — Approvals

Quick version for on-call: any rollout touching more than 5% of traffic needs an approval in Flaglight before the ramp continues. Kill switches don't need approval — just flip them and note it in the incident channel. Scheduled ramps pause automatically if error budget burns hot. If you're stuck at 2 a.m. with a pending approval, there's one person authorized to override, and that's the approver below.

account owner for tagep-bafof: Norael Gilax Juleth